Overview

Summary This position is located within the Vocational Rehabilitation Program - Social Work Service Line at the Richard L. Roudebush VA Medical Center in Indianapolis - IN. The Vocational Rehabilitation Specialist possesses intensive knowledge of mental and physical disabilities or other handicaps - in terms of the practical effects of such handicaps on work tolerances - motivations - adjustment to training - and difficulty in employment placement.

Qualifications

English Language Proficiency Requirement:
In accordance with 38 U.S.C. 7402(d) - no person shall serve in direct patient care positions unless they are proficient in basic written and spoken English. You must be proficient in basic written and spoken English in order to perform the duties of this position.

~AND~ In addition to meeting the English Language Proficiency - to qualify for this position at the GS-11 grade level - you must meet one of the following:

Experience: You must have at least one (1) full year of specialized exper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level (GS-9) in the Federal Service that has given you the particular knowledge - skills - and abilities required to successfully perform the duties of a Vocational Rehabilitation Specialist - and that is typically in or related to the work of the position to be filled.

Specialized experience includes:
Work that required obtaining and applying occupational information for people with disabilities - knowledge of the interrelationships of the involved professional and specialist services - and skill in employing the methodology and techniques of counseling to motivate and encourage individuals served by the program;
Experience that demonstrated knowledge of the vocational rehabilitation problems characteristic of the disabled - including familiarity with available resources and skill in identifying - evaluating - and making effective use of such resources to serve individuals with disabilities; or of the disadvantaged - including knowledge of adjustment problems of the educationally or culturally disadvantaged - familiarity with available adult education and training resources - and ability to recognize problem areas needing special attention;
Experience in vocational guidance or teaching in a recognized vocational rehabilitation program or school - developmental or supervisory work in programs of vocational rehabilitation or training programs for the disadvantaged - or personnel or employment placement work that provided extensive knowledge of the training and adjustment requirements necessary to place persons having disabilities or social adjustment problems.
NOTE: Experience must be fully documented on your resume and must include job title - duties - month and year start/end dates - AND hours worked per week. ~OR~
